New and interesting finest online On line casino slots with astounding themes, reducing-edge attributes, and lucrative gameplay are showing up given that the online gaming marketplace develops. These are typically slots where by you don't ought to register or down load them to Enjoy online without spending a dime. You https://fiddlesticksdallas.com/